This is a collection of three prequels to the novel, Burning Uncle Tom's Cabin.
Story #1: The Runaway Slave Returns
This is a prequel to the novel, Burning Uncle Tom's Cabin. This story sheds light on the back story of the runaway slave, Jim Donald and his mother, Anita.
Story #2: Amazing Grace
This is a prequel to the novel, Burning Uncle Tom's Cabin. This novella sheds light on the back story of the Quaker, Phineas Fletcher. Inspired by the Christian hymn, Amazing Grace, which was written by John Newton.
Story #3: The Bridge Builder
This is a prequel to the novel, Burning Uncle Tom's Cabin. This novella sheds light on the back story of the Bridge Builder, a character mentioned in the story, The Runaway Slave Returns. Inspired by the poem, The Bridge Builder, which was written by Will Allen Dromgoole.

Carl Waters, born and raised in Miami, Florida, grew up reading comic books and dreamed of being a new kind of superhero. He graduated with a bachelor’s degree from the University of Miami and moved to Atlanta, Georgia, where he now lives with his daughter.
Waters never forgot his childhood dreams, which over the years transformed into a desire to create new heroes, particularly African-American male heroes, through writing. His debut offering is Burning Uncle Tom’s Cabin, the first book in a series that reimagines Harriet Beecher Stowe’s classic novel, featuring strong characters who break out of the old stereotypes.
